I finally finished off "Seedy" the Alpaca scarf for Kevin. It is lovely and squishy and soft. Only a little over a month to make a scarf isn't a terrible pace. And it is one portion of Rhinebeck yarn used up.

And so I moved on to another Rhinebeck purchase. I started the "Elegant Scalloped Scarf" from Still River Mill.

(If you follow the link above, you'll see a much better picture of what the scarf should look like.)

It is knit in the lovely Beauty and the Beast yarn that's Yak, Alpaca, and Bamboo. The pattern is super easy. And while the yarn is soft to knit with, as it forms the fabric of the scarf, I swear it gets even softer.
